Brussels Runners - Tuesday Intervals
Brussels Runners - Tuesday Intervals
We do cycles of 4-6 weeks, with a progressive load, and a recovery week at the end of the cycle. Session: * 10 - 20’ warm up (easy run and drills) * Core session (ie. 6x5' - 2' recovery) * Cool down We run together during Warm-up, and cool down and tey to regroup during recovery time. Paces are not imposed (everyone runs at his/her own pace) given the intensity suggested. Notes: It's NOT required to have an activity tracker or smart watch to be able to follow the session, as I'll be giving signals with a whistle. Intervals training is not advised for total beginners. To have an idea, the average pace at the warm up is around 5'45"/km-6'15"/km so this pace should feel very comfortable ***Acknowledgement of member responsibility and release of liability.*** By signing up for this event, you agree to release the organizers from any responsibility and liability in all claims. Pieces of a Man - Saturday Night at The Studio
Pieces of a Man - Saturday Night at The Studio
This is event requires booking tickets ahead: [Book your tickets here](https://thebridge.brussels/saturday-nights) ***Pieces of a Man ***by David Labi **A** **father.** **A** **son. Some baggage -** *A* *comic one-man* *show* David’s father was a Libyan-Italian Jew who survived the Nazi concentration camps as a child. Larger than life, he went on through business boom and bust, casinos and shady deals, a bomb attack, and more—hauling his loved ones on his wild rollercoaster of a life. Now David’s having his latest midlife crisis. He longs to grow up, but his macho dad keeps getting in the way. In *Pieces* *of* *a* *Man*, David brings us on a hilarious and transformational journey to find his dead father, and live on. A celebration of the healing power of storytelling—with jokes—*Pieces* *of* *a* *Man* has been hailed as “a masterclass in how to draw a whole life against the canvas of history.” The show has captivated audiences from Antwerp and Brussels to Amsterdam, London’s Charing Cross Theatre to Berlin’s legendary Volksbühne, and it recently hit North America in Detroit and Toronto. Before J&P : LUZ
Before J&P : LUZ
**[LUZ](https://boardgamegeek.com/boardgame/420862/luz)** *As you enter the Cathedral, you're suddenly gripped by the magnitude of the challenge ahead. Compose with color and light to leave your competitors in the shadow!* In this trick taking game, hold your cards in your hand without looking at them. While you know the suits, only your opponents know the values of your cards. Look at your opponents' hands to deduce the value of your cards and bet the number of tricks you think you will win.

The Alliance All-Voices Chorus Open Rehearsal
The Alliance All-Voices Chorus Open Rehearsal
The Alliance is part of the Greater Central Ohio Chapter of the Barbershop Harmony Society. We are an all-voices chorus dedicated to providing an inclusive environment for all those who love to sing, regardless of their race, gender identity, sexual orientation or musical background. The Alliance is the first and only all-voices barbershop chorus in Central Ohio. **Who:** Anyone with a passion for singing at a high level. Previous barbershop chorus/quartet experience not required. **When:** The Alliance rehearses weekly on Thursdays from 7pm-10pm. **Where:** Lord Of Life Lutheran Church: 2480 W Dublin Granville Rd, Columbus, OH 43235 To become a full member of The Alliance, we welcome you to start by visiting us for a few rehearsals to experience the group and sing with us! Then, you may begin the 2-part audition process for membership: the assessement, and audition. We strive to make our auditions as stress-free as possible to help you let your best singing self shine.
